The definition for drub is "To defeat decisively." Used in a sentence: The powerful young boxer drubbed the longtime champion. The definition for recrimination is "a retaliatory accusation.", the definition for authoritarian is "Favoring absolute obedience to authority.", and the definition for facade is "false or superficial appearance."

The definition for trove is "Valuable collection." Used in a sentence: Walter's trove of vintage baseball cards was worth thousands of dollars. The definition for benefactor is "one who offers financial help.", the definition for appalling is "Inspiring dismay or disgust.", and the definition for incongruous is "Not harmonious, incompatible."

The definition for flaunt is "To display showily." Used in a sentence: Sheila, who could not resist bragging, flaunted the "A" marked on her test paper. The definition for obnoxious is "highly offensive.", the definition for entangle is "To involve in trouble.", and the definition for demean is "To lower status."

The definition for garish is "Offensively bright." Used in a sentence: The garish wallpaper offended Jerome, who preferred subtle colors. The definition for censure is "to find fault with.", the definition for manifest is "Obvious.", and the definition for rhapsody is "State of great happiness."

The definition for raucous is "Noisy, rowdy." Used in a sentence: Serena, who preferred quiet conversation, left the rancous party. The definition for moderate is "tending toward the average.", the definition for flaw is "An imperfection.", and the definition for elate is "To fill with joy."
